Введение
Подключение графического ускорителя к материнской плате происходит через интерфейс PCI Express, от версии которого напрямую зависит пропускная способность шина. Многие пользователи ошибочно полагают, что версия слота и карты всегда должны совпадать, но это не так: стандарт обратим, и карта PCIe 4.0 будет работать в слоте 3.0, хотя с потерей потенциальной скорости.
Однако в некоторых ситуациях, особенно при сборке мощных систем или использовании внешних видеокарт, критически важно знать реальную скорость соединения. Возможность работы на полной скорости (например, x16 4.0) часто зависит не только от самой видеокарты, но и от процессора, который управляет линией PCIe.
В этой статье мы разберем надежные способы проверки текущей версии интерфейса и ширины шины, используя как специализированный софт, так и системные инструменты.
Проверка версии через утилиту GPU-Z
Самый популярный и информативный метод — использование программы GPU-Z. Это легковесный инструмент, который выводит детальную информацию о графическом адаптере, включая текущую версию стандарта и количество работающих линий.
Чтобы получить точные данные, скачайте утилиту с официального сайта TechPowerUp и запустите её без установки. В главном окне найдите поле Bus Interface. Здесь вы увидите строку вида PCI Express x16 4.0.
Обратите внимание на важную деталь: рядом с версией может быть маленькая стрелка или кнопка «Render Test». Если нажать на неё, система запустит тест нагрузки, чтобы перевести шину в максимальный режим, так как в простое она может работать на пониженной частоте для экономии энергии.
- ✅ Запустите программу GPU-Z с правами администратора для точности данных.
- ✅ Найдите раздел
Bus Interfaceв первой вкладке «Graphics Card». - ✅ Нажмите кнопку «Render Test», чтобы убедиться, что шина работает на полной заявленной скорости.
Если в поле Bus Interface вместо ожидаемой версии (например, 4.0) отображается 3.0 или 2.0, это может указывать на физическое ограничение слота или некорректные настройки BIOS.
Анализ через командную строку Windows
Для тех, кто не хочет устанавливать сторонние программы, в операционной системе Windows предусмотрена возможность проверки через встроенные инструменты. Вам понадобится утилита DirectX Diagnostic Tool, доступ к которой открывается через диалог «Выполнить».
Вам нужно нажать комбинацию клавиш Win + R, ввести команду dxdiag и нажать Enter. Дождитесь окончания загрузки информации, а затем перейдите на вкладку Display (или Display 1, если у вас несколько мониторов).
В разделе Display Memory и Bus Type можно найти информацию о типе подключения. Однако, стоит отметить, что в стандартном окне dxdiag не всегда четко указывается версия стандарта (3.0, 4.0), чаще там пишется просто «PCI Express».
Альтернативный способ через PowerShell
Как узнать версию шины без стороннего софта?Для более глубокого анализа можно использовать команду PowerShell: Get-PnpDevice | Where-Object { $_.Class -eq 'Display' } | Select-Object FriendlyName, Status, Caption. В выводе иногда можно найти упоминание версии интерфейса, но это менее наглядно, чем в GPU-Z.
Для получения более технических данных можно использовать утилиту командной строки, входящую в пакет драйверов AMD или NVIDIA, но в большинстве случаев это избыточно.
Использование профессионального софта AIDA64
Более продвинутый способ получения данных — использование пакета AIDA64. Эта программа предоставляет исчерпывающую информацию о всех компонентах системы, включая топологию шины. Она особенно полезна, если нужно проверить, правильно ли определила система слот материнской платы.
Запустите программу и перейдите в раздел Системная плата (Motherboard) -> PCI Express. Здесь вы увидите список всех подключенных устройств и их текущий режим работы.
В таблице будет указан «Макс. скорость» и «Текущая скорость» для каждого устройства. Сравните эти значения для вашей видеокарты. Если текущая скорость ниже максимальной, возможно, вы используете переходник или слот поврежден.
| Параметр | Значение | Описание |
|---|---|---|
| PCIe x16 (Slot) | Gen 4.0 | Максимально поддерживаемая версия слотом |
| GPU Device | Gen 4.0 | Версия, поддерживаемая видеокартой |
| Active Speed | x16 4.0 | Реальная скорость соединения при нагрузке |
| Current Speed | x16 2.0 | Скорость в простое (энергосбережение) |
Блок отчета AIDA64 позволяет увидеть не только версию, но и количество активных линий. Если вы видите x8 вместо x16, проверьте, плотно ли вставлена карта в слот.
⚠️ Внимание: В настройках AIDA64 можно включить функцию «Тест стабильности системы». Это создаст нагрузку на шину и заставит видеокарту выйти на максимальную частоту работы, что позволит проверить стабильность соединения под нагрузкой.
☑️ Чек-лист проверки в AIDA64
Проверка настроек в BIOS/UEFI
Иногда проблема с версией PCIe кроется не в операционной системе, а в настройках материнской платы. В BIOS можно принудительно задать версию стандарта или режим работы слота, что может быть полезно при экстремальном разгоне или устранении ошибок.
Для входа в BIOS перезагрузите компьютер и нажимайте клавишу Del или F2 при старте. В интерфейсе найдите раздел, связанный с настройками чипсета или периферии, часто называемый Advanced -> PCIe Configuration.
Здесь вы можете увидеть список слотов. Если для слота, в котором стоит видеокарта, установлено значение «Auto», система сама определяет версию. Если же там принудительно выбрано значение Gen 3, то даже самая современная карта RTX 4090 будет работать в режиме 3.0.
- ⚙️ Найдите раздел
Onboard Devices ConfigurationилиPCIe Slot Configuration. - ⚙️ Убедитесь, что для слота x16 установлено значение Auto или Gen 4 (если поддерживается).
- ⚙️ Найдите опцию
PCIe Speedи проверьте её значение.
Если вы изменили настройки, не забудьте сохранить их (обычно клавиша F10) и перезагрузить систему. Неправильная настройка может привести к нестабильной работе или невозможности загрузки.
Особенности настройки для старых плат
На некоторых старых материнских платах может быть опция «Above 4G Decoding». Для видеокарт с поддержкой PCIe 4.0 и большим объемом VRAM (24 ГБ и более) включение этой опции может быть обязательным условием для корректной работы.
Ограничения процессора и материальной платы
Важно понимать, что максимальная версия PCIe зависит от совокупности трех компонентов: процессора, материнской платы и самой видеокарты. Система будет работать на уровне самого «слабого» звена в этой цепочке.
Например, процессоры Intel Core 10-го поколения (Comet Lake) поддерживают только PCIe 3.0, даже если вы установите в них плату с чипсетом Z490, которая поддерживает 4.0. В таком случае карта автоматически переключится на 3.0.
Аналогичная ситуация у процессоров AMD. Ранние процессоры Ryzen 1000 и 2000 серий не поддерживают PCIe 4.0, поэтому для работы с современными стандартами нужны платы с чипсетами X570 или B550 и процессоры серии Ryzen 3000 (с пометкой BIOS update) или новее.
⚠️ Внимание: Некоторые материнские платы имеют специфические ограничения. Например, при использовании двух видеокарт или когда слот M.2 занят диском, количество линий PCIe, доступных для видеокарты, может уменьшаться с x16 до x8, что снижает производительность.
Частые причины несоответствия версии
Если вы проверили все настройки, но система все равно показывает устаревшую версию, причины могут быть физическими. Чаще всего проблема заключается в несовместимости BIOS или физическом повреждении контактов слота.
Иногда пользователи забывают обновить прошивку материнской платы. Производители часто выпускают обновления BIOS, которые добавляют поддержку новых процессоров и исправляют ошибки работы интерфейса PCIe.
Также стоит обратить внимание на саму видеокарту. Дешевые адаптеры на вторичном рынке или модели с урезанным функционалом могут иметь физически урезанный интерфейс (например, x8 вместо x16), что будет указано в технической документации.
- 🔍 Обновите BIOS материнской платы до последней версии.
- 🔍 Проверьте чистоту контактов видеокарты и слота от пыли.
- 🔍 Убедитесь, что карта вставлена до щелчка и не болтается.
Если после всех манипуляций скорость не меняется, попробуйте протестировать карту в другом ПК, чтобы исключить аппаратную неисправность.
Вопросы и ответы (FAQ)
Почему видеокарта работает в режиме x8 вместо x16?
Это может быть связано с физическим ограничением слота (некоторые слоты на плате имеют только x8 линий), использованием переходников, повреждением контактов или специфическими настройками BIOS, где отключен режим x16 для экономии линий чипсета.
Влияет ли версия PCIe на производительность в играх?
В большинстве современных игр разница между PCIe 3.0 и 4.0 минимальна (около 1-3%), так как видеокарты редко упираются в пропускную способность шины. Однако при использовании внешних видеокарт (eGPU) или в профессиональных задачах разница может быть существенной.
Что делать, если система не видит видеокарту в слоте x16?
Попробуйте переустановить карту в другой слот (если есть), обновить драйверы и BIOS, а также проверить исправность самого слота. В редких случаях проблема может быть в неисправности контроллера PCIe на процессоре.
Можно ли обновить версию PCIe на старой видеокарте?
Нет, версия стандарта PCIe определяется физическим контроллером внутри видеокарты и материнской платы. Программное обновление не может добавить аппаратную поддержку более новых версий интерфейса.
Как проверить стабильность работы PCIe под нагрузкой?
Используйте утилиты стресс-тестирования, такие как FurMark или 3DMark, одновременно наблюдая за параметрами в GPU-Z. Если в нагрузке версия шины падает или появляются ошибки, возможно, проблема в питании или перегреве слота.